  • Welcome to the Hopi Tribe
    The Hopi Tribe is a sovereign nation located in northeastern Arizona The reservation occupies part of Coconino and Navajo counties, encompasses more than 1 5 million acres, and is made up of 12 villages on three mesas
  • Hopi | History, Culture Religion | Britannica
    Hopi, the westernmost group of Pueblo Indians, situated in what is now northeastern Arizona, on the edge of the Painted Desert They speak a Northern Uto-Aztecan language

  • Hopi language (Hopilàvayi) - Omniglot
    Hopi is an Uto-Aztecan language spoken in northeastern Arizona in the USA According to the 2010 census there are 6,780 Hopi speakers The language is still being passed on to children, and about three quarters of the Hopi people speak Hopi as a native language
  • The Hopi – Peaceful Ones of the Southwest - Legends of America
    Primarily living on a 1 5 million-acre reservation in northeastern Arizona, the Hopi (meaning “peaceful ones”) people have the longest authenticated history of occupation of a single area by any Native American tribe in the United States
